Dhaka Bureau: A human chain program was held in front of the National Press Club on Saturday morning by the Kazi Aref Foundation to protest various irregularities, corruption, unserviced temple management, and the appointment of an administrator with the intervention of the Prime Minister.

Chairman of Bangladesh National Human Rights Association Swapan Kumar Saha, vice president of NAP Bangladesh, spoke as the chief guest under the chairmanship of Kazi Masood Ahmed, chairman of the Kazi Aref Foundation, moderated by Manjur Hossain Isa. Affected families of Dhakeswari Temple and leaders of various organizations participated in the human chain program.

In the speech of the chief guest, Swapan Kumar Saha said that the case related to the land of Sri Sri Dhakeswari National Temple has been going on in the court for ages. 18 years ago, in the name of temple renovation, the family of the real owner of the land and serviceman Ranjit Das were evicted. The honorable prime minister also once promised to settle the matter. But due to the conspiracies and bad advice of the influential Hindu religious figures on the temple management committee, the family of Ranjit Das is still deprived of justice and its rights to the land. The chief guest strongly condemned and protested against the various corruptions of the temple and the management of the temple without services. He immediately proposed the formation of a powerful national commission of inquiry to protect the reputation and dignity of Dhakeswari Temple. He also said that the ACC, Bangladesh Bank, and Ministry of Religion should form a strong cell to find ways to solve the existing problems.

In the President’s speech, Kazi Masud Ahmed said that there is a ruling of the High Court regarding the land dispute of Sri Sri Dhakeswari Temple. All problems can be solved only if this rule is settled quickly. He appealed to the government to stand by the bereaved family of Ranjit Das in the interest of establishing the rule of law and justice.
